Prefabricated assembly type cable working well and construction method thereof
The invention relates to a prefabricated assembly type cable working well and a construction method thereof, and relates to the technical field of cable working wells. The prefabricated assembly typecable working well comprises a lower well body and an upper well body which are spliced up and down, wherein a channel is formed on the center of the lower well body and the center of the upper well body; an avoiding slot with a downward opening is formed in the bottom of the lower well body; a transverse plate is arranged in the avoiding slot in a sliding mode in a vertical direction; a verticalfirst supporting rod is arranged on the lower side wall, away from the lower well body, of the transverse plate; the lower end of the first supporting rod is in threaded connection to a regulating part; the lower end of the first supporting rod is in threaded connection to a second supporting rod through a regulating part; reverse threads are arranged on the inner side wall of the regulating part;a splicing slot is formed in one vertical surface of the upper well body; a splicing part is arranged on the other vertical surface, away from the splicing slot, of the upper well body; and the splicing slot and the splicing part are symmetrically arranged at the two sides of the upper well body. The prefabricated assembly type cable working well has the effects of ensuring the lower well body tomutually align during splicing, and improving splicing efficiency of a constructor.
